Big Boats Coloring
Big Boats Coloring is a free online coloring and kids game! In this game you will find eight different pictures which have to be colored as fast as you can to obtain a great score at the end of the game. You have 23 different colors to choose. You can also save the colored image. Have fun!
Tips for Playing Big Boats Coloring
Use your mouse to play or tap on the screen!
